The AI30 Plus Dry Ice Blasting Machine Kit is a versatile cleaning tool featuring a 26ft extended hose and a 44lb hopper, suitable for auto, food, and industrial applications. It offers chemical-free, residue-free cleaning with multiple nozzles and supports up to 90 minutes of operation, making it ideal for large or tight spaces.

Unresolved Questions About 2026 AI Tool Adoption

While many products and updates have been announced, it is still unclear how quickly and broadly these tools will be adopted across different industries and organization sizes. Specific challenges related to integration with legacy systems, user training, and cost barriers remain. Furthermore, the long-term performance and security implications of some new hardware devices are still under evaluation, and the full impact of these tools on workforce dynamics is yet to be seen.
